Local families are invited to celebrate the spring season this weekend at Trinity United Methodist Church, which will be hosting its annual Easter Egg Hunt on Saturday morning, April 4th.
The free community event will take place indoors at the church, located at 425 South Michigan Street in Plymouth. All local children are welcome to attend and join in on the fun.
Sign-in for the event begins at 10:00 a.m., with the official egg hunt kicking off promptly at 10:15 a.m. Participants are asked to bring their own baskets or bags to collect their eggs.
In addition to the main event, families can enjoy complimentary refreshments and coloring activities both before and after the hunt.
